Market Challenges

The glass substrate market faces several challenges that hinder its growth. One of the major challenges is the high cost of glass substrates. Glass substrates are expensive to manufacture, which increases the cost of electronic devices. This makes it difficult for manufacturers to produce affordable electronic devices, especially in developing countries.

Another challenge faced by the glass substrate market is the competition from alternative materials such as plastic substrates. Plastic substrates are cheaper and lighter than glass substrates, which makes them an attractive alternative for manufacturers. However, plastic substrates have lower durability and heat resistance compared to glass substrates, which limits their use in certain applications.

The glass substrate market also faces challenges related to the manufacturing process. The manufacturing process of glass substrates is complex and requires high precision. Any deviation in the manufacturing process can result in defects in the glass substrate, which can affect the performance of electronic devices. This increases the cost of manufacturing and reduces the yield of glass substrates.
